Spain's Rising Popularity Amongst U.S. Travellers
Spain has firmly established itself as the second most-searched European destination among American travellers for 2025. Garnering over one million monthly searches, it trails only Italy and surpasses other favourites like France, England, and Greece. This escalating interest highlights Spain’s unique charm—a harmonious blend of sunshine, rich culture, delectable cuisine, and stunning coastlines—which continues to attract U.S. holidaymakers year after year.
Visitor Statistics and Tourist Appeal
According to recent statistics, Spain welcomed 55.5 million international tourists between January and July 2025, marking a 4.1% increase from the prior year. Overall, the country consistently ranks just behind France as a global tourist hotspot, accruing over 83 million visitors annually. For American tourists, the attraction stems from Spain’s wide-ranging appeal—from the sun-drenched beaches of the Balearic Islands and Costa del Sol to the bustling streets of cultural hubs like Barcelona, Madrid, and Seville.
For instance, search terms like “Barcelona hotels” see more than 260,000 monthly queries, while “Barcelona” itself is searched nearly 400,000 times by Brits each month, underscoring the city’s magnetism.

Expats in Spain: Navigating the Tourism Boom
The upswing in transatlantic travel inevitably affects the expatriate community residing in Spain. Airlines have expanded routes, making travel easier not only for tourists but also for expats and their loved ones visiting from the United States. Direct flights from major U.S. hubs to Madrid, Barcelona, and Palma de Mallorca have increased, enhancing connectivity.
This influx supports local economies beyond peak seasons, bolstering year-round employment in traditionally seasonal areas like the Balearic Islands. Yet, it also brings challenges—rising property prices and shrinking availability of long-term rentals, particularly in coastal zones, prompt local authorities to implement measures aiming for a sustainable balance between tourism and quality of life.
Despite these challenges, Spain's lifestyle continues to entice international residents. The mix of Mediterranean relaxation, modern amenities, reliable healthcare, and a strong community spirit forms a compelling draw for foreigners, especially those valuing a balanced work-life rhythm in an inviting European setting.
